logging: Structured logging reference PR
To convert the existing `gf_msg` to `gf_smsg`: - Define `_STR` of respective Message ID as below(In `*-messages.h`) #define PC_MSG_REMOTE_OP_FAILED_STR "remote operation failed." - Change `gf_msg` to use `gf_smsg`. Convert values into fields and add any missing fields. Note: `errno` and `error` fields will be added automatically to log message in case errnum is specified. Example: gf_smsg( this->name, // Name or log domain GF_LOG_WARNING, // Log Level rsp.op_errno, // Error number PC_MSG_REMOTE_OP_FAILED, // Message ID "path=%s", local->loc.path, // Key Value 1 "gfid=%s", loc_gfid_utoa(&local->loc), // Key Value 2 NULL // Log End ); Key value pairs formatting Help: gf_slog( this->name, // Name or log domain GF_LOG_WARNING, // Log Level rsp.op_errno, // Error number PC_MSG_REMOTE_OP_FAILED, // Message ID "op=CREATE", // Static Key and Value "path=%s", local->loc.path, // Format for Value "brick-%d-status=%s", brkidx, brkstatus, // Use format for key and val NULL // Log End ); Before: [2019-07-03 08:16:18.226819] W [MSGID: 114031] [client-rpc-fops_v2.c \ :2633:client4_0_lookup_cbk] 0-gv3-client-0: remote operation failed. \ Path: / (00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000001) [Transport endpoint \ is not connected] After: [2019-07-29 07:50:15.773765] W [MSGID: 114031] \ [client-rpc-fops_v2.c:2633:client4_0_lookup_cbk] 0-gv1-client-0: \ remote operation failed. [{path=/f1}, \ {gfid=00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000000}, \ {errno=107}, {error=Transport endpoint is not connected}] To add new `gf_smsg`, Add a Message ID in respective `*-messages.h` file and the follow the steps mentioned above.
